Webb1 dec. 2002 · The enzyme activity of GCL in the keratinocytes peaked at ∼140% of the basal level (19.6 ± 2.7 μmol/min/mg protein) after treatment with 1 and 3 μM As III for 24 h. The enzyme activity of GCL in the same cell line treated with 3 μM As III for 48 h was almost two times greater than that in untreated cells (data not shown). Webb4 okt. 2024 · The simplest explanation is that the inhibitor can bind to the enzyme in place of the substrate. There is an equilibrium constant for enzyme-inhibitor binding, just as there is an equilibrium constant for enzyme-substrate binding. However, if we add enough substrate, we can displace the inhibitor altogether, binding only substrate.
